WebCaesium chloride or cesium chloride is the inorganic compound with the formula CsCl. This colorless salt is an important source of caesium ions in a variety of niche applications. CsCl crystallizes in a cubic unit cell. The length of the unit cell edge is 0.4123 nm. There is a Cl-ion at the coordinates 0,0,0. The crystal structure of CsCl can be described as two interpenetrating simple cubic lattices displaced by (a / 2) (1, 1, 1) along the body diagonal of the cubic cell.
